Nutrition-cancer warning

31 Oct 2007

The World Cancer Research Fund says red meat and drinking alcohol – even in small amounts – increases the risk of developing cancer. In a report on a five-year study of relationships between body weight, diet, physical activity and cancer it says the millions of people who are now obese are running as great a risk of developing cancer as smokers do. The report – Food, Nutrition, Physical Activity and the Prevention of Cancer – includes 10 health for the prevention of cancer, covering body fat, physical activity, food and drink, dietary supplements, breastfeeding and cancer survivors.
